
Department of Immigration and Citizenship: Acted for the Department on the agreement for design, construct and lease for new office premises (11,500 sqm) at Wellington (Perth), preparing pro forma documents for the accommodation tender process, assisting in the evaluation of proponents' responses, negotiation of agreement for design, construct and lease and lease with ING Real Estate and providing advice as required during the construction phase.
Commonwealth Custodial Services Limited, Investa Properties Limited and ARIA: Acts on property issues at marquee Sydney CBD building, Grosvenor Place, for joint owners Commonwealth Custodial Services Limited, Investa Properties Limited and ARIA, including leasing, leasing disputes, redevelopment and ownership structuring. Prepared the standard form lease for the building, including an agreement for lease, fitout/incentive deed and acted on the negotiation and finalisation of these document with tenants including Deloitte Touche Tohmatsu, Blake Dawson Waldron, Deutsche Bank, JP Morgan, Allianz, Barclays Bank, Ferrier Hodgson, Deacons Lawyers and Man Financial.
Caliton Pty Limited and Capital Property Corporation: Acted for Canberra-based developers on the negotiation and sale of Industry House, Civic ACT to AMP Capital Investors as a going concern for $143 million by way of option deed and contract for sale, with completion occurring following the grant of an anchor lease to Department of Industry, Tourism and Resources on completion of the building. Included preparation and negotiation of the option documentation, the contract for sale of land, GST deed to permit recovery by the sellers of GST paid on the incentive given to the anchor tenant.
MacarthurCook Fund Management Limited: Acted on the $23 million acquisition of 38 Akuna Street, Canberra City from JP Morgan / Mirvac Funds Limited. Role included title and lease legal due diligence, negotiation of contract documentation, completion of sale and subsequent retailing leasing and licensing issues in relation to same, rectification of GFA restriction error in Crown Lease.
Mirvac Funds Limited: Acted on the $71 million sale of Lovett Tower in the Canberra suburb of Phillip by Mirvac Funds Limited to Cromwell Properties. Role included preparation of contract for sale, vendor due diligence, negotiation of the contract and completion of sale, dealing with the surrender of parts of the building by Department of Families, Communities and Indigenous Affairs, take-up of space by Department of Veterans Affairs and assignment of refurbishment works obligations to Cromwell with cost reimbursement by way of retention of purchase moneys.
TransGrid: Acted on the NSW Wollar-Wellington 330kV electricity transmission line project for NSW statutory corporation TransGrid Role has included preparation of the pro forma easement acquisition option agreements and negotiated the terms of this document with 75 landowners and/or their lawyers, prepared proposed acquisition notice under the Act, drafted caveats and withdrawals of caveats and registered transfers granting easement as well as preparing and completing contracts for the acquisition of substation sites and compensatory habitat (as required under the conditions of approval to the project).
